Gold CIL & CIP Gold Leaching Process Explained CCD

Cyanide is a lixiviant, or reagent that is used to leach, often in tanks, gold from a solid matrix and form a gold cyanide complex. The gold cyanide complex is then extracted from the pulp or slurry by adsorption onto activated carbon. CIL stands for carbon-in-leach. This is a gold extraction process called cyanidation where ... Treatment And Utilization Of Gold Mine Tailings

What Are Gold Tailings To be shortly saying, tailings are ground up rock minus the gold. The placer or rocks mined from underground which contains gold is called ore. The gold mining process involves crushing the ore into sand and dust to liberate and recover the gold. What's leftover is called tailings. Overall, there is […]

Isolation and removal of cyanide from tailing dams in gold processing

The tailings of Zareshouran gold processing plant (located in West Azarbaijan Province - Iran) is introduced into the tailings dam as cake (or filtered tailings) with a solid content of 80–60%. Therefore, this pulp contains some amount of liquid (20–40%), which penetrates the ground after the drainage time. ...

How to reshape the future of tailings?

The way tailings are handled can have a long-term impact on the mines' economic efficiency, risk management and sustainability. Stacking of tailings is still unconventional compared to the wet tailings dam approach. However, it seems that tailings filtration followed by stacking is the most promising and ecological way forward.
